Scripting
Scripting provides a means to extending the built-in functionality
of DTM to meet your business logic needs. Use script transforms to
combine or format fields, create user names by formula, code translations
from one encoding to another, or to create a descriptive text. Script
can even be used to route new users/contacts to the appropriate container.
In DTM 3.0, scripting capabilities have been expanded to provide more
scriptable events. This means you can write script that executes only
when an object is updated, or deleted, or even just before it is created.
You can use these events to write script that perform other functions,
like sending an email notification to a manager when a new user is
created, or enabling an Active Directory User account for use with
Live Communications Server. Combine this ability with the new PowerTools
feature in DTM 3.0 and the possibilities are endless! |

Preview Changes
See what will happen before it happens using DTM 3.0's new Preview
feature.
The Preview function runs the job but without modifying the destination.
It then displays a summary of how many records would be updated, unchanged,
created, deleted, or error out. You can even drill down to find out
the before and after values of the modified objects.
Once you are satisfied with the results, click Run to commit your
changes to the destination. |

Simple
Transforms
Not a scripter? No problem, DTM provides simple transforms for the
most common tasks including:
Resolve - Used to set the manager or managedby attribute in Active
Directory
Join - Concatenate multiple attributes into one, useful for creating
a full name (First Last) or display name (Last, First)
Static - Used to specify a constant value, supports environmental
variables too
Many more...
Of course, you can use a scripted transform to perform virtually any
calculation on a field if the built-in transforms do not meet your
business needs. |

Map
Fields
Mapping fields from your source to the target system is easy. Just
select the field in the source system in the drop down box. You can
transform the information by clicking the ellipsis (...).
Identity the relationship between the two systems by selecting the
key field(s) - just check the checkbox.
If you are provisioning new accounts in the target system, you can
select fields that are only populated when a new records is created
by selecting the New only checkbox next to the field. |

1. Many Identity Management
Solutions create or require a staging area in the form of a META directory
or SQL database. DTM acts as a connector between your systems. It
does not introduce another identity repository to manage. If you require
a META directory, you can use DTM to populate your existing Active
Directory deployment and then use AD as your META directory.
2. Typical Identity Management solutions require special training
and complex deployments even for the simplest of tasks. DTM is easy
to use and does not require specialized training or additional hardware.
Spend more time learning about your data and less time training on
how to use and configure the solution.
3. DTM can grow to meet the complexity of your environment. Just because
it is easy does not mean it sacrifices power. With scripting and PowerTools
you can bend and contort DTM to meet the most demanding requirements. |
